Natalia Bryant is the eldest baby girl of NBA legend late Kobe Bryant and his wife Vanessa Laine Bryant. Her father Kobe Bryant died on helicopter crash on January 26, 2020. Natalia's sister Gianna Bryant also met the same fate with their father.

Born as Natalia Diamante Bryant on January 19, 2003, she grew up with her three sisters in Los Angeles. Her sister Gianna was born on May 1, 2006. A decade later on December 5, 2016, Natalia and Gianna welcomed their baby sister Bianka Bella Bryant. The youngest of all sisters Capri Kobe Bryant was born on June 20, 2019.

Her Parents' Marital Life

Natalia's father was just 21 years old when he met his college sweetheart Vanessa who was three years younger. They had exchanged engagement rings in May, 2000.A year later in April 2001, Kobe and Vanessa finally walked down the aisle at St. Edward the Confessor Catholic Church in Dana Point. Natalia's paternal grandparents were not so glad about Kobe's marriage to Vanessa. 

One of the reasons was that she was not African-American and second was that Kobe embraced marriage too early. More to that, Natalia's grandparents and two aunts failed to attend the wedding ceremony. Two years later, Kobe and Vanessa welcomed their first daughter Natalia. Her birth became the sole reason for the couple's reunion with Natalia's grandparents.
